GitHub Actions Templates

Production-ready GitHub Actions workflow patterns for testing, building, and deploying applications.

Purpose

Create efficient, secure GitHub Actions workflows for continuous integration and deployment across various tech stacks.

When to Use

  • Automate testing and deployment

  • Build Docker images and push to registries

  • Deploy to Kubernetes clusters

  • Run security scans

  • Implement matrix builds for multiple environments

Common Workflow Patterns

Pattern 1: Test Workflow

name: Test

on: push: branches: [ main, develop ] pull_request: branches: [ main ]

jobs: test: runs-on: ubuntu-latest

strategy:
  matrix:
    node-version: [18.x, 20.x]

steps:
- uses: actions/checkout@v4

- name: Use Node.js ${{ matrix.node-version }}
  uses: actions/setup-node@v4
  with:
    node-version: ${{ matrix.node-version }}
    cache: 'npm'

- name: Install dependencies
  run: npm ci

- name: Run linter
  run: npm run lint

- name: Run tests
  run: npm test

- name: Upload coverage
  uses: codecov/codecov-action@v3
  with:
    files: ./coverage/lcov.info

Pattern 2: Build and Push Docker Image

name: Build and Push

on: push: branches: [ main ] tags: [ 'v*' ]

env: REGISTRY: ghcr.io IMAGE_NAME: ${{ github.repository }}

jobs: build: runs-on: ubuntu-latest permissions: contents: read packages: write

steps:
- uses: actions/checkout@v4

- name: Log in to Container Registry
  uses: docker/login-action@v3
  with:
    registry: ${{ env.REGISTRY }}
    username: ${{ github.actor }}
    password: ${{ secrets.GITHUB_TOKEN }}

- name: Extract metadata
  id: meta
  uses: docker/metadata-action@v5
  with:
    images: ${{ env.REGISTRY }}/${{ env.IMAGE_NAME }}
    tags: |
      type=ref,event=branch
      type=ref,event=pr
      type=semver,pattern={{version}}
      type=semver,pattern={{major}}.{{minor}}

- name: Build and push
  uses: docker/build-push-action@v5
  with:
    context: .
    push: true
    tags: ${{ steps.meta.outputs.tags }}
    labels: ${{ steps.meta.outputs.labels }}
    cache-from: type=gha
    cache-to: type=gha,mode=max

Pattern 3: Deploy to Kubernetes

name: Deploy to Kubernetes

on: push: branches: [ main ]

jobs: deploy: runs-on: ubuntu-latest

steps:
- uses: actions/checkout@v4

- name: Configure AWS credentials
  uses: aws-actions/configure-aws-credentials@v4
  with:
    aws-access-key-id: ${{ secrets.AWS_ACCESS_KEY_ID }}
    aws-secret-access-key: ${{ secrets.AWS_SECRET_ACCESS_KEY }}
    aws-region: us-west-2

- name: Update kubeconfig
  run: |
    aws eks update-kubeconfig --name production-cluster --region us-west-2

- name: Deploy to Kubernetes
  run: |
    kubectl apply -f k8s/
    kubectl rollout status deployment/my-app -n production
    kubectl get services -n production

- name: Verify deployment
  run: |
    kubectl get pods -n production
    kubectl describe deployment my-app -n production

Pattern 4: Matrix Build

name: Matrix Build

on: [push, pull_request]

jobs: build: runs-on: ${{ matrix.os }}

strategy:
  matrix:
    os: [ubuntu-latest, macos-latest, windows-latest]
    python-version: ['3.9', '3.10', '3.11', '3.12']

steps:
- uses: actions/checkout@v4

- name: Set up Python
  uses: actions/setup-python@v5
  with:
    python-version: ${{ matrix.python-version }}

- name: Install dependencies
  run: |
    python -m pip install --upgrade pip
    pip install -r requirements.txt

- name: Run tests
  run: pytest

Workflow Best Practices

  • Use specific action versions (@v4, not @latest)

  • Cache dependencies to speed up builds

  • Use secrets for sensitive data

  • Implement status checks on PRs

  • Use matrix builds for multi-version testing

  • Set appropriate permissions

  • Use reusable workflows for common patterns

  • Implement approval gates for production

  • Add notification steps for failures

  • Use self-hosted runners for sensitive workloads

Reusable Workflows

.github/workflows/reusable-test.yml

name: Reusable Test Workflow

on: workflow_call: inputs: node-version: required: true type: string secrets: NPM_TOKEN: required: true

jobs: test: runs-on: ubuntu-latest steps: - uses: actions/checkout@v4 - uses: actions/setup-node@v4 with: node-version: ${{ inputs.node-version }} - run: npm ci - run: npm test

Use reusable workflow:

jobs: call-test: uses: ./.github/workflows/reusable-test.yml with: node-version: '20.x' secrets: NPM_TOKEN: ${{ secrets.NPM_TOKEN }}

Security Scanning

name: Security Scan

on: push: branches: [ main ] pull_request: branches: [ main ]

jobs: security: runs-on: ubuntu-latest

steps:
- uses: actions/checkout@v4

- name: Run Trivy vulnerability scanner
  uses: aquasecurity/trivy-action@master
  with:
    scan-type: 'fs'
    scan-ref: '.'
    format: 'sarif'
    output: 'trivy-results.sarif'

- name: Upload Trivy results to GitHub Security
  uses: github/codeql-action/upload-sarif@v2
  with:
    sarif_file: 'trivy-results.sarif'

- name: Run Snyk Security Scan
  uses: snyk/actions/node@master
  env:
    SNYK_TOKEN: ${{ secrets.SNYK_TOKEN }}

Deployment with Approvals

name: Deploy to Production

on: push: tags: [ 'v*' ]

jobs: deploy: runs-on: ubuntu-latest environment: name: production url: https://app.example.com

steps:
- uses: actions/checkout@v4

- name: Deploy application
  run: |
    echo "Deploying to production..."
    # Deployment commands here

- name: Notify Slack
  if: success()
  uses: slackapi/slack-github-action@v1
  with:
    webhook-url: ${{ secrets.SLACK_WEBHOOK }}
    payload: |
      {
        "text": "Deployment to production completed successfully!"
      }
